
Windows和Ubuntu,作为两大主流操作系统,各自拥有广泛的用户群体和独特优势
Windows以其丰富的应用软件、用户友好的界面和广泛的兼容性著称,而Ubuntu则以其开源特性、强大的命令行功能和高效的资源管理吸引着技术爱好者
然而,很多时候,我们可能需要在保持Windows作为主要操作系统的同时,也能享受到Ubuntu带来的种种便利
这时,Windows下的Ubuntu虚拟机便成为了一个完美的解决方案
本文将深入探讨Windows下运行Ubuntu虚拟机的必要性、设置方法、应用场景及其带来的诸多好处
一、为何需要Windows下的Ubuntu虚拟机 1. 兼容性与灵活性 对于许多专业人士而言,工作流中可能会涉及到多种操作系统特有的软件或工具
例如,某些开发环境、科学计算软件或特定的编程库可能仅在Linux系统上可用
通过安装Ubuntu虚拟机,用户无需切换物理设备或重新安装操作系统,即可在同一台电脑上无缝切换至Linux环境,极大地提高了工作效率和系统灵活性
2. 学习与实践 对于初学者而言,掌握Linux系统是一项宝贵的技能
Ubuntu作为Linux发行版中的佼佼者,以其直观的用户界面和丰富的在线资源,成为学习Linux的理想平台
在Windows下运行Ubuntu虚拟机,意味着学习者可以在不干扰日常使用的前提下,随时进行Linux命令行的练习、脚本编写或是系统管理等操作,安全且高效
3. 安全性与隔离性 在虚拟环境中运行另一个操作系统,可以有效隔离潜在的安全风险
比如,在进行软件测试、网络实验或处理敏感数据时,使用虚拟机可以避免这些活动对主机系统的直接影响
Ubuntu虚拟机提供了一个安全沙盒,让用户在不牺牲Windows便利性的同时,探索未知领域或执行高风险任务
二、如何在Windows下安装Ubuntu虚拟机 在Windows系统上安装Ubuntu虚拟机,主要依赖于虚拟化软件,如Oracle VirtualBox、VMware Workstation或Microsoft Hyper-V等
以下以Oracle VirtualBox为例,简述安装步骤: 1. 下载并安装VirtualBox 访问Oracle VirtualBox官网,下载适用于Windows的安装包,并按照提示完成安装
2. 创建虚拟机 打开VirtualBox,点击“新建”按钮,按照向导设置虚拟机的名称、操作系统类型(选择Linux和Ubuntu版本)、内存大小(建议至少分配2GB)、硬盘大小(可根据需求调整,通常20-40GB足够)
3. 配置ISO镜像 在虚拟机设置中,选择“存储”选项卡,点击“控制器:IDE”下的光盘图标,选择“选择一个虚拟光盘文件”,然后浏览到已下载的Ubuntu ISO安装镜像文件
4. 启动虚拟机 配置完成后,点击“启动”按钮
虚拟机将引导进入Ubuntu安装程序,按照屏幕提示完成安装过程,包括语言选择、时区设置、用户账户创建等
5. 安装VBoxGuestAdditions 安装完成后,为了提高虚拟机性能(如全屏模式、共享文件夹等),建议在Ubuntu内安装VBoxGuestAdditions
可以通过虚拟机菜单中的“设备”->“安装增强功能”自动挂载安装光盘,然后运行安装脚本
三、Ubuntu虚拟机的应用场景 1. 软件开发与测试 对于开发者而言,Ubuntu虚拟机是跨平台开发和测试的理想环境
它支持多种编程语言、数据库和服务器软件,使得开发者能够在接近生产环境的条件下,测试应用程序的兼容性和性能
2. 学习与研究 教育领域的用户可以利用Ubuntu虚拟机进行Linux系统管理、网络配置、脚本编程等课程的实践学习
此外,Ubuntu丰富的科学计算工具和开源库,也为科研人员提供了强大的数据分析与模拟平台
3. 服务器管理与部署 对于IT管理员而言,Ubuntu虚拟机是学习和测试Linux服务器配置、管理脚本和服务部署的理想场所
通过模拟真实网络环境,管理员可以安全地进行系统升级、安全加固等操作练习
4. 游戏与多媒体创作 尽管Ubuntu在游戏支持方面不如Windows广泛,但对于特定类型的游戏或创意软件,Ubuntu可能提供更优的性能或独特的功能
虚拟机允许用户在不影响Windows游戏库的同时,探索Linux平台上的创意工具
四、总结与展望 Windows下的Ubuntu虚拟机,作为连接两大操作系统的桥梁,不仅解决了兼容性问题,还极大地丰富了用户的计算体验
它让开发者、学习者、IT专业人士以及日常用户都能在同一个物理平台上,享受到Windows的便利性和Ubuntu的强大功能
随着虚拟化技术的不断进步,未来虚拟机在性能优化、资源管理、用户体验等方面都将有更大的提升空间
无论是对于追求极致效率的专业人士,还是渴望探索新知的求知者,Windows下的Ubuntu虚拟机无疑是一把解锁无限可能的钥匙,引领我们进入一个更加多元化、高效且安全的计算世界
VMware搭建DOS共享文件夹教程
Windows下打造高效Ubuntu虚拟机指南
VMware安装虚拟机OS全攻略
VMware Tools 10 下载指南
VMware赚钱秘诀:专业技能与服务领域
Windows虚拟机打造高效路由解决方案指南
Win10虚拟机显卡安装指南
Windows虚拟机打造高效路由解决方案指南
虚拟机安装Windows 2012系统教程
Windows各版本虚拟机实用指南
群晖NAS打造:高效部署Windows 7虚拟机教程
虚拟机内Windows密码重置:快速指南与实用技巧
Windows虚拟机无法Ping通主机解决指南
云上远程Windows虚拟机服务指南
虚拟机安装WIN7GSOT:打造高效兼容的虚拟工作环境
Windows虚拟机端口映射连接故障解决
精简版Windows XP虚拟机指南
虚拟机安装正常版Windows指南
在Windows98虚拟机上轻松安装USB驱动教程